A square vegetable garden has side lengths of 8 feet. You plant flowers in the center portion of the garden, a square that has s

ide lengths of 2 feet. You divide the remaining space into 4 equal sections and plant tomatoes, onions, zucchini, and peppers. What is the area of the zucchini section?
Mathematics
1 answer:
Studentka2010 [4]2 years ago
8 0

Base on the total area of the square garden and the number of plants planted on it, the area of the zucchini section is 15 feet²

<h3>How to find area of zucchini section?</h3>

Side Length of the square garden = 8 feet

Area of the garden = side length ²

= 8 feet × 8 feet

= 64 feet²

Flower portion:

Side Length = 2 feet

Area of flower portion = side length ²

= 2 feet × 2 feet

= 4 feet²

Remaining space = Area of the garden - Area of flower portion

= 64 feet² - 4 feet²

= 60 feet²

Remaining space is divided into 4 equal sections

= 60 feet² / 4

= 15 feet²

Therefore,

Tomatoes section = 15 feet²

Onions section = 15 feet²

Zucchini section = 15 feet²

Pepper section = 15 feet²
